      The /shun/ suffixes, including -sion

      Lesson details

      Learning outcome

      I can spell words using the suffix -sion.

      Key learning points

      1. Words ending in the suffix -sion are nouns.
      2. The suffix -sion sometimes makes the sound /zhun/ like ‘division’.
      3. Words spelt with -sion often have a root word ending in ‘d’, ‘de’ or ‘se’.
      4. The /shun/ suffix can be spelt -tion, -sion, -ssion or -cian.
      5. How to spell the curriculum words: reign, island and February.

      Keywords

      • Noun - a naming word for a person, place or thing

      • Root word - the base word from which other words are formed often by adding prefixes or suffixes

      • Suffix - a letter or group of letters added to the end of a word to change its meaning

      Common misconception

      The curriculum words 'reigh', 'island' and 'February' can be mis-spelt, without the silent letters.

      Practise saying the word how it is spelt, e.g. Feb-ru-ar-y. Use the 'naughty letters' strategy to emphasise unusual letters in the words.

      Teacher tip

      Give children a wide range of cut out words ending in -tion, -sion, -ssion and -cian and ask them to group them in the way they think best and identify patterns for themselves. Encourage them to use the word 'because' to justify their ideas.
